Transaction edfbf33f4754aa8a2b59a8184f037220b4419890d23d86e96151b2410e51f59e
1 Input
1 Output
-
edfbf33f4754aa8a2b59a8184f037220b4419890d23d86e96151b2410e51f59e:0
- value
- 69035
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d44f3bec27d605984a9a074879453ce51763d5fb OP_EQUAL
- address
- 3M3c6VUB6FN89uoJ8Tz239na7eyZC4zMHW